Filing History
IRS 990 filing history for Congressional Flying Club showing financial trends over 12 years of public records:
Over 12 years of IRS 990 filings (2012–2023), Congressional Flying Club's revenue has grown by 111%, moving from $54K to $114K. Total assets decreased by 58.4% over the same period, from $411K to $171K. Total functional expenses rose by 276.1%, from $43K to $163K. In its most recent filing year (2023), Congressional Flying Club reported a deficit of $49K, with expenses exceeding revenue. The organization holds $35K in liabilities against $171K in assets (debt-to-asset ratio: 20.6%), resulting in net assets of $136K.

IRS 990 forms are annual information returns that most tax-exempt organizations must file with the IRS. These forms provide detailed financial information including revenue, expenses, assets, liabilities, and compensation of officers.
